Beyonce
Knowles Not Bothered About Oscars Snub
1/6/07
Beyonce Knowles' publicists are playing down reports the singer/actress
is distraught after discovering she has been disqualified from the Oscars'
Best Song category, insisting the star always knew she'd miss out on a
nod.
Academy Awards rules stipulate only three people can be officially
nominated for each Best Song - and judges are forced to pick the trio who
contributed most to the tune.
That means Beyonce misses out because she merely added a few finishing
touches to the hit song Listen from the Dreamgirls
soundtrack.
According to the Academy, Henry Krieger, Anne Preven and Scott Cutler
will be recognized as the songwriters.
But Beyonce's publicist Alan Nierob insists his client always knew
she'd miss out on a Best Song Oscar nod.
He says, "Beyonce is aware of the Oscar rule that says only three
songwriters can be nominated. It's all about percentages how much each
person contributed to the song.
"Beyonce contributed greatly to Listen, but her percentage is
lower, so she didn't expect to be eligible for nomination. She's very
happy that her co-writers may be recognized."
